KnockKnock, the Mac equivalent to Autoruns

Autoruns is a useful Sysinternals utility for Windows computers to quickly check all of the places a program can hook into Windows to launch automatically. This is useful for troubleshooting annoying behaviors of applications or malware infections. A similar application for Mac OS X is called KnockKnock. Intel Compute Stick, a sold out success?

Intel announced the Intel Compute Stick in January and released the device last week. Positive reviews have not been hard to find but what has been difficult to find has been the device itself.
